首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在typescript中指定以下类型?

在TypeScript中,可以使用冒号(:)来指定变量、函数参数、函数返回值等的类型。以下是一些常见的类型指定示例:

  1. 指定基本数据类型:
    • 字符串类型:let name: string = "John";
    • 数字类型:let age: number = 25;
    • 布尔类型:let isStudent: boolean = true;
  • 指定数组类型:
    • 数字数组:let numbers: number[] = [1, 2, 3, 4, 5];
    • 字符串数组:let names: string[] = ["John", "Jane", "Alice"];
  • 指定对象类型:
    • 接口类型:定义一个接口来描述对象的结构,并使用该接口指定对象类型。
    • 接口类型:定义一个接口来描述对象的结构,并使用该接口指定对象类型。
    • 类类型:使用类来定义对象类型,并使用该类指定对象类型。
    • 类类型:使用类来定义对象类型,并使用该类指定对象类型。
  • 指定函数类型:
    • 指定函数参数和返回值类型:
    • 指定函数参数和返回值类型:
    • 指定函数类型变量:
    • 指定函数类型变量:
  • 指定联合类型和交叉类型:
    • 联合类型:使用竖线(|)将多个类型组合在一起,表示变量可以是其中任意一个类型。
    • 联合类型:使用竖线(|)将多个类型组合在一起,表示变量可以是其中任意一个类型。
    • 交叉类型:使用与号(&)将多个类型组合在一起,表示变量具有这些类型的所有特性。
    • 交叉类型:使用与号(&)将多个类型组合在一起,表示变量具有这些类型的所有特性。

这些示例展示了如何在TypeScript中指定不同类型的变量、函数参数和返回值。根据具体的需求,可以选择适当的类型来确保代码的类型安全性和可读性。对于更详细的类型指定和其他高级特性,可以参考TypeScript官方文档:TypeScript Handbook

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券